<date value='1853-02-14'>Monday, February 14, 1853.</date>
<place key='39.8000, -89.6333' teiForm='name'>Springfield, IL</place>.
</dateline>
<p>
Lincoln writes to Solon Cumins of Grand Detour about "Mr. Adams'
business," in U.S. Court. "I shall be very glad if you will
ascertain, and put down in writing, exactly what Bradshaw will swear,
on the question of Denny having been paid for the land with Adams'
money, & also, as to whether Adams, when he took the deed, had
any knowledge of Kemper's judgment against Bradshaw."
